In 1964, NASA engineer James Ragan needed a chronograph the astronauts could bet their lives on. He bought watches anonymously off the shelf — about $82.50 apiece — and put them through eleven trials designed to break them. The field

Ragan approached ten manufacturers; four answered. Hamilton disqualified itself by submitting a pocket watch. That left three wrist chronographs, bought at retail so no maker could send a ringer: the Omega Speedmaster ST 105.003, the Rolex reference 6238 (the pre-Daytona), and the Longines-Wittnauer 235T. Each maker sent three watches — one to test, one to fly, one as backup.

What “passing” meant

After every trial, each watch was checked for timekeeping. The standard was brutal and simple: it had to keep running, and keep time, through all eleven. On March 1, 1965, one watch had done exactly that — and NASA certified the Speedmaster “Flight Qualified for All Manned Space Missions.” The rest is lunar history.
